i am thinking of filling in that gap infront of my ba falcon and autobarn sells that mesh like i found on this xr for $35 for a sheet and im just wondering if i had to do this mod myself, how i would go about installing it.
If you are talking about the space below the number plate, then I suggest you go to Ford and buy the the ford factory mesh already folded into the right shape. There are also ones available from herrods etc as well.
It is a simple job to fit - drop the front tray that sits in behind the bumper. Fit the mesh in the opening and sikaflex it in place.
